Subject: Varnholt contract renewal — heads-up

Team,

Quick one before Friday's session. The Varnholt Materials supply contract lapses at the end of Q3, and since Dariela steps in as director next month, I want her looped in early. Pricing has crept up 6% year on year, and our Kestrel line depends on their feedstock more than we'd like. We'll walk through options Thursday — renew, renegotiate, or split the volume. For Dariela's eyes ahead of that, I'm adding the relevant planning detail below.

management briefing: Headcount on the Belix team goes from 60 to 93 by the end of November. Gross margin on Belix came in at 23 percent against a plan of 47 percent.

Subject: Cron-to-Flowline cut-over done!

Hi plugin folks,

Quick update: we finished moving all scheduled jobs off the old cron boxes onto Flowline this weekend. Your plugins now trigger via workflow hooks instead of crontab entries, so retries and backoff come for free. Nothing to change on your end unless you hardcoded schedule IDs. Here are the current Flowline settings your plugins will run against.

settings of tagug-fajof:
[zorwyn]
host = zorwyn.nelvrosys.corp
user = zorwyn_svc
database = zorwyn_prod

**Handover: EchoDocent Audio-Guide App**

From Marit to Osei. The EchoDocent app for the Fennwick Gallery is stable; the tour-sync service was migrated to the new Bramble cluster last sprint. Open items: the offline bundle occasionally fails checksum validation on older tablets, and the exhibit-update webhook needs rate limiting. Review the signing flow before the next release — it still uses the legacy key store. To access that key store for your audit, use the recovery passphrase printed directly below.

recovery phrase for fajef-kawep: belwyn-istael-zormir-fraion

PDF invoice renderer (the Quarrel service) occasionally spits out blank pages when the line-item table overflows. Quick check: look for the pagination warning in the render log — if it's there, the template cache is stale, so bump the template version and redeploy. Don't restart the worker pool first; that just hides it for a day. The last known-good render build is noted below.

build token for tajeg-bajep: htk14_409ba9df6b8acb